Local Telecom Operators in Brazil
Brazil boasts several local telecom operators that cater to different needs:
- Claro – Known for extensive coverage across urban and rural areas, Claro is a popular choice among locals and tourists alike. Their pricing tends to be moderate, but securing a SIM card can be time-consuming.
- Vivo – Vivo offers robust coverage and a variety of prepaid plans. However, their tourist packages may not be the most budget-friendly, and finding a store can be a challenge in less populated regions.
- TIM – With competitive rates and decent coverage, TIM is often favored by budget-conscious travelers. Nevertheless, tourists may struggle with language barriers when trying to purchase a SIM.
- Oi – Oi is recognized for its affordability and good urban coverage, but it has faced service issues in rural locations, making it less reliable for those venturing outside major cities.

How Much Does an eSIM for Brazil Cost?
The price for eSIM data plans covering Brazil typically ranges from $10 to $50, depending on the data allowance and duration. In comparison, local SIM cards can range from $15 to $30, but often come with additional costs for activation and recharging.
